"""Tests for the Device Registry."""
import pytest
from collections import OrderedDict
from homeassistant.helpers import device_registry
def mock_registry(hass, mock_entries=None):
"""Mock the Device Registry."""
registry = device_registry.DeviceRegistry(hass)
registry.devices = mock_entries or OrderedDict()
async def _get_reg():
return registry
hass.data[device_registry.DATA_REGISTRY] = \
hass.loop.create_task(_get_reg())
return registry
@pytest.fixture
def registry(hass):
"""Return an empty, loaded, registry."""
return mock_registry(hass)
async def test_get_or_create_returns_same_entry(registry):
"""Make sure we do not duplicate entries."""
entry = registry.async_get_or_create(
config_entry='1234',
connections={('ethernet', '12:34:56:78:90:AB:CD:EF')},
identifiers={('bridgeid', '0123')},
manufacturer='manufacturer', model='model')
entry2 = registry.async_get_or_create(
config_entry='1234',
connections={('ethernet', '11:22:33:44:55:66:77:88')},
identifiers={('bridgeid', '0123')},
manufacturer='manufacturer', model='model')
entry3 = registry.async_get_or_create(
config_entry='1234',
connections={('ethernet', '12:34:56:78:90:AB:CD:EF')},
identifiers={('bridgeid', '1234')},
manufacturer='manufacturer', model='model')
assert len(registry.devices) == 1
assert entry is entry2
assert entry is entry3
assert entry.identifiers == {('bridgeid', '0123')}
async def test_requirement_for_identifier_or_connection(registry):
"""Make sure we do require some descriptor of device."""
entry = registry.async_get_or_create(
config_entry='1234',
connections={('ethernet', '12:34:56:78:90:AB:CD:EF')},
identifiers=set(),
manufacturer='manufacturer', model='model')
entry2 = registry.async_get_or_create(
config_entry='1234',
connections=set(),
identifiers={('bridgeid', '0123')},
manufacturer='manufacturer', model='model')
entry3 = registry.async_get_or_create(
config_entry='1234',
connections=set(),
identifiers=set(),
manufacturer='manufacturer', model='model')
assert len(registry.devices) == 2
assert entry
assert entry2
assert entry3 is None
async def test_multiple_config_entries(registry):
"""Make sure we do not get duplicate entries."""
entry = registry.async_get_or_create(
config_entry='123',
connections={('ethernet', '12:34:56:78:90:AB:CD:EF')},
identifiers={('bridgeid', '0123')},
manufacturer='manufacturer', model='model')
entry2 = registry.async_get_or_create(
config_entry='456',
connections={('ethernet', '12:34:56:78:90:AB:CD:EF')},
identifiers={('bridgeid', '0123')},
manufacturer='manufacturer', model='model')
entry3 = registry.async_get_or_create(
config_entry='123',
connections={('ethernet', '12:34:56:78:90:AB:CD:EF')},
identifiers={('bridgeid', '0123')},
manufacturer='manufacturer', model='model')
assert len(registry.devices) == 1
assert entry is entry2
assert entry is entry3
assert entry.config_entries == {'123', '456'}
